Open Heaven For Teens 20 May 2022 Topic: Fruits Or Leaves?

Read
Mark 11:12-14

  1. And on the morrow, when they were come from Bethany, he was hungry:

  2. And seeing a fig tree afar off having leaves, he came, if haply he might find any thing thereon: and when he came to it, he found nothing but leaves; for the time of figs was not yet.

  3. And Jesus answered and said unto it, No man eat fruit of thee hereafter for ever. And his disciples heard it.

Memorise
Being filled with the fruits of righteousness, which are by Jesus Christ, unto the glory and praise of God.
Philippians 1:11

Open Heaven For Teens 20 May 2022 MESSAGE

In our Bible text for today, Jesus had His hopes high when He sighted a fig tree full of leaves, while returning to Jerusalem. However, His hopes got dashed when He saw no fruit on the tree. The fig tree had taken
so much nutrition from the ground, only to produce leaves.

Although many Bible scholars say Jesus should not have cursed the fig tree because it wasnt its season to bear fruits, we must not miss the moral lesson of the story which is that heaven is not happy when you take in all its investment and never bear fruits.

Every time Jesus expects you to bear the fruits of righteousness or win souls and you fall short, it grieves His heart. It saddens Gods heart when youre merely full of leaves such as gifts of the Spirit with no fruits (souls) to show for it.

After drawing up so many nutrients from spiritual activities and fellowship with Gods people, we are expected to influence others for Jesus. Note that Jesus verdict on the fruitless fig tree is a warning to you. I pray that you will not be marked for cutting down, in Jesus name.
